Temperature conversion is based on a simple formula that involves multiplying the Celsius temperature by 1.8 and adding 32 to get the Fahrenheit equivalent. This formula can be expressed as:
Yes, you can use the same formula to convert Fahrenheit to Celsius by rearranging it as follows: °C = (°F - 32) / 1.8.
